The multiferroic properties of Bi(Fe0.95Co0.05)O3 films

Abstract:Bi(Fe0.95Co0.05)O3 films were prepared on conductive indium tin oxide (ITO)/glass substrates by chemical solution deposition. Well saturated polarization hysteresis loop has been observed with a remnant polarization value of about 22 μC/cm2 at room temperature. Weak ferromagnetism with saturation magnetization of about 3 emu/cm3 was observed at room temperature. The clear observation of both room temperature ferroelectric and ferromagnetic properties suggests the potential multiferroic applications of Bi(Fe0.95Co0.05)O3.
